The fit of the shoulders can make or damage the overall silhouette of your coat. The Shoulder Size should drop just past the ends of your shoulders. If it's as well brief, you'll notice a bump on top of the upper sleeve. If it's as well wide, a damage will certainly appear on top of the top sleeve.


The midsection of your pants ought to rest on or just over your hip bones and be tight enough to rest there without a belt and loose enough to enable 2-4 fingers to fit conveniently inside the waistband. The Waistline Size of Appropriate Fabric trousers can be obtained by 0.75" (1.5" in total area).


Any kind of modifications to this dimension will need some changes to the seat (Hip Size) of the trousers. The Hip Width is likewise referred to as the seat (Tailor Perth). It can be enhanced a little bit, simply 0.4 in size (0.8 in complete area), however a remake is likely needed for significant adjustments

Excess textile can be drawn from the back rise joint in the center of the rear. The Hip Width can likewise be absorbed from the side seams near the pockets, which can be helpful if modifications to the thigh size are additionally needed. Your pants need to curtain easily over the hips without disturbance between the waist and the thigh.


The Midsection Width will additionally likely require adjusting if the Hip Width is altering, so make certain to inspect the fit of that dimension also. Your personal style and physique will affect the taper of your pant legs, and as a result the dimensions that regulate itThigh Width, Leg Opening Width, and Knee Width.


Your pants ought to be comfortable when you're standing, sitting, and strolling. If the fabric of the reduced pant leg catches on your calves when you're seated and does not go back to complete length when you stand, the Knee Width and Leg Opening Width are likely both too limited.

Proper trouser length, or the Inseam, depends upon the wearer's preference. Usually, readjusting from a complete break to half break, or half break read here to no break, the Inseam must be reduced by around 0.5". Our trousers can be lengthened by approximately 1" and shortened by up to 4". Discover more about Pant Break.

Tightness or discomfort in the seat or in between the legs shows the either the Back or Front Increase (or both) are as well brief. For a more conventional fit, you need to go with a greater (longer) climb so that the waistband rests above the hip bones. An even more contemporary fit requires a reduced (shorter) rise that enables the waist to sit just below the hip bones.

We understand that going to a dressmaker or seamstress for the very first time can be a little intimidating. Particularly if you do not understand what you're searching for or have actually never ever checked out a dressmaker previously, you're unsure what to expect during check out here your see. We have actually created a comprehensive overview of suggestions & tricks on what to know prior to going to a tailor for the first time.


If you're unsure where to start or how to find the best dressmaker for you, we recommend very first asking your buddies, family members, coworkers, and preferred retailers for their recommendations. Ask the individuals in your life whose style you appreciate and would certainly intend to imitate. You'll get a pretty good idea of the most effective alteration shops in your area, what they can change, and exactly how they have actually assisted others in the past.
